Prognostic data of the second follow-up in childhood wheezy bronchitis

Insights
Wheezy bronchitis in children generally has a good prognosis. Bronchial hyperreactivity (B.H.) persisted in most children, but few developed new asthma cases over time.

Background:
- Wheezy bronchitis in early childhood is common.
- Long-term outcomes and predictors require further investigation.
Purpose of the Study:
- To assess the long-term prognosis of wheezy bronchitis.
- To evaluate the persistence of bronchial hyperreactivity (B.H.) and asthma development.
- To explore associations with familial atopy and smoking.
Main Methods:
- Longitudinal observation of 206 children with early-onset wheezy bronchitis.
- Acetylcholine challenge testing to assess bronchial hyperreactivity (B.H.).
- Follow-up assessments including asthma diagnosis, skin prick tests (SPT), and family history collection.
Main Results:
- 15% of children exhibited bronchial hyperreactivity (B.H.) 9 years post-episode; 9 developed asthma.
- B.H. persisted in most cases; few new asthma cases emerged in later follow-ups.
- No significant changes in SPT positivity; familial smoking was more prevalent in the B.H. group but not significantly influential.
Conclusions:
- Wheezy bronchitis typically has a favorable long-term prognosis.
- Bronchial hyperreactivity (B.H.) often persists, but progression to asthma is uncommon after early childhood.
- Familial factors like atopy and smoking showed no significant correlation with B.H. or SPT positivity in this cohort.
Abstract:
206 non-selected children who had wheezy bronchitis before two years of age were observed in the first follow-up (1985) about 9 years after their clinical wheezy episode. Among them 31 patients (15%) showed bronchial hyperreactivity (B.H.) after acetylcholine challenge and 9 children became asthmatic. In the second follow-up (1988) 28 children who had B.H. and randomly 17 children who did not have B.H. participated. The prognosis of wheezy bronchitis is good, there was no new asthmatic child at this time. The B.H. was found to diminish only in 7 cases. During the last 3 years wheezy episodes developed only in 5 asthmatic patients. The skin prick test (SPT) positivity did not change (26% versus 29%). The familial atopy in the group B.H. is higher (43%) than in the group non B.H. (23%) but the difference is not significant (X2 = 1.72). No significant correlation was found between the familial atopy and SPT positivity. The familial smoking is higher in the group B.H. (78% versus 64%) but no significant influence on the B.H. (X2 = 1.03) could be detected.
